What it costs to charge a 2027 Chevrolet Blazer EV FWD in Iowa
At Iowa's residential electricity rate of 13.77¢/kWh, a 2027 Chevrolet Blazer EV FWD (rated 32.3 kWh per 100 miles by the EPA) costs $4.45 to drive 100 miles on home charging, against $16.02 for the same distance in a car averaging 25.5 mpg on gasoline at $4.085/gallon. That works out to 72.2% cheaper per mile than gasoline in Iowa — charging at home costs a fraction of what gas would here.
Annual cost, at 15 thousands miles a year
Home charging this 2027 Chevrolet Blazer EV FWD in Iowa runs about $667 over fueleconomy.gov's default 15,000 annual miles, versus about $2,403 for the gasoline equivalent. Call it about $1,736 saved annually, at this mileage.
Filling up the 2027 Chevrolet Blazer EV FWD, in dollars
$13.87 — that's what Iowa's 13.77¢/kWh rate puts on the 100.7 kWh a 2027 Chevrolet Blazer EV FWD needs for its full 312-mile EPA range.
